How deep should my fence posts be set in Rio del Mar?
Posts require a minimum 12-inch footing depth to resist frost heave. The local frost line depth is 12 inches. IRC standards require posts to extend below this line to prevent uplift. Posts set above this depth will fail due to seasonal soil movement in Rio del Mar.

Am I legally required to notify my neighbor before building a fence?
Yes. California Civil Code 841 mandates written notice to adjoining landowners for any shared boundary work. A 2026 update to this code requires notification at least 30 days before construction begins in Rio del Mar. This formalizes the 'good neighbor' process and prevents future disputes.
Is my fence designed for high winds off Rio Del Mar State Beach?
It must be. The design wind load is 110 MPH V-ult. This V-ult speed dictates post spacing, concrete footing mass, and bracket strength. Fences near the beach face higher exposure. Engineering to ASCE 7-22 standards is required to survive peak storm season gusts.
What is the first step before digging fence post holes?
Call 811, the Underground Service Alert of Northern California. This free service marks public utility lines. Hitting a gas or fiber line in Rio del Mar is a major liability. We manage the subsequent permit paperwork with the local jurisdiction to ensure the project is fully documented.
Can I install a smart gate for my pool area?
Yes, but it must integrate with required safety hardware. The gate latch must meet ASTM F1908-16 and California Health & Safety Code 115922 for pool barriers. What are the height and setback rules for my Rio del Mar property?
Zoning limits are 3 feet for front yards and 6 feet for rear yards. Setbacks are 0 feet on the property line with neighbor consent. For corner lots near Highway 1, you must maintain a clear 'sight triangle' at intersections. This is a critical safety regulation to ensure driver visibility.
What fencing materials work best for Rio del Mar's conditions?
Material compatibility is critical due to moderate soil corrosivity and termite risk. Use hot-dip galvanized steel posts and stainless-steel fasteners. These prevent rust streaks and resist soil corrosion. Avoid untreated wood in direct ground contact to mitigate termite damage.
